Bynder and OpenText Identity and Access Management complement each other by combining secure identity control with centralized brand asset management. Bynder governs how marketing and creative assets are stored, transformed, and shared, while OpenText Identity and Access Management enforces who can authenticate, what they can access, and how permissions are managed across users and groups. Together, they support secure, scalable asset operations for internal teams, agencies, and external partners.
Data flow: OpenText Identity and Access Management to Bynder
Enable users to access Bynder through enterprise single sign-on using corporate credentials managed in OpenText Identity and Access Management. Marketing teams, designers, and approved agency users can log in once and reach Bynder without separate passwords, reducing login friction and help desk tickets.
Data flow: OpenText Identity and Access Management to Bynder
Use identity roles and group memberships from OpenText Identity and Access Management to control access to Bynder collections, portals, and campaign folders. For example, regional marketers can be granted edit access to local campaign assets, while external agencies receive view-only access to approved brand materials.
Data flow: OpenText Identity and Access Management to Bynder
When employees join, change roles, or leave the organization, OpenText Identity and Access Management can trigger account creation, updates, or removal in Bynder. This is especially useful for fast-moving marketing organizations that onboard contractors, agencies, and seasonal staff frequently.
Data flow: OpenText Identity and Access Management to Bynder
Use OpenText Identity and Access Management to authenticate external agencies, distributors, or franchise partners who need access to Bynder brand portals. This allows the business to share approved assets while maintaining centralized control over authentication and access policies.
Data flow: Bi-directional, with OpenText Identity and Access Management governing access decisions and Bynder enforcing asset-level permissions
For regulated or high-value content such as unreleased product imagery, legal documents, or embargoed campaign materials, OpenText Identity and Access Management can provide the authentication and policy context while Bynder applies asset-level restrictions. This creates a layered control model for sensitive content.
Data flow: OpenText Identity and Access Management to Bynder
Large enterprises with multiple brands, regions, and business units can use OpenText Identity and Access Management as the authoritative source for user identity and access governance, while Bynder serves as the operational system for asset distribution. This simplifies administration across complex organizational structures.
Data flow: Bynder to OpenText Identity and Access Management
Bynder usage events such as asset access, portal login, or permission changes can be shared with OpenText Identity and Access Management for centralized monitoring and audit reporting. Security and compliance teams gain visibility into who accessed critical brand content and when.
Data flow: OpenText Identity and Access Management to Bynder
When a campaign ends or a partner relationship changes, OpenText Identity and Access Management can automatically revoke access to Bynder portals and collections. This prevents former collaborators from retaining access to brand materials after their engagement has ended.
